Replaces is_[api] params with api_type param

These were 5 mutually-exclusive booleans, which can be replaced with one
param that takes on 5 values, one for each API type.
This commit is contained in:
valadaptive
2023-12-03 02:45:53 -05:00
parent 8a1ead531c
commit ba54e3dea0
4 changed files with 64 additions and 62 deletions

View File

@ -885,13 +885,9 @@ async function getStatus() {
method: 'POST',
headers: getRequestHeaders(),
body: JSON.stringify({
main_api: main_api,
main_api,
api_server: endpoint,
use_mancer: main_api == 'textgenerationwebui' ? isMancer() : false,
use_aphrodite: main_api == 'textgenerationwebui' ? isAphrodite() : false,
use_ooba: main_api == 'textgenerationwebui' ? isOoba() : false,
use_tabby: main_api == 'textgenerationwebui' ? isTabby() : false,
use_koboldcpp: main_api == 'textgenerationwebui' ? isKoboldCpp() : false,
api_type: textgenerationwebui_settings.type,
legacy_api: main_api == 'textgenerationwebui' ? textgenerationwebui_settings.legacy_api && !isMancer() : false,
}),
signal: abortStatusCheck.signal,